// Copyright 2026 Signal Messenger, LLC
// SPDX-License-Identifier: AGPL-3.0-only
Object.defineProperty(exports, "__esModule", { value: true });
exports.CallingKeyPair = exports.CallingPublicKey = exports.CallingPrivateKey = void 0;
const node_crypto_1 = require("node:crypto");
const node_util_1 = require("node:util");
/**
* These classses are a reimplementation of libsignal's PublicKey/PrivateKey
* because they expect a tag at the start of their bytes.
*/
const generateKeyPairAsync = (0, node_util_1.promisify)(node_crypto_1.generateKeyPair);
class CallingPrivateKey {
#privateKey;
constructor(privateKey) {
this.#privateKey = privateKey;
}
static getPrivateKeyObject(privateKey) {
return privateKey.#privateKey;
}
static fromBytes(bytes) {
return new CallingPrivateKey((0, node_crypto_1.createPrivateKey)({
key: bytes,
format: 'raw-private',
asymmetricKeyType: 'x25519',
}));
}
toBytes() {
return this.#privateKey.export({
format: 'raw-private',
});
}
agree(publicKey) {
return (0, node_crypto_1.diffieHellman)({
privateKey: this.#privateKey,
publicKey: CallingPublicKey.getPublicKeyObject(publicKey),
});
}
}
exports.CallingPrivateKey = CallingPrivateKey;
class CallingPublicKey {
#publicKey;
constructor(publicKey) {
this.#publicKey = publicKey;
}
static getPublicKeyObject(publicKey) {
return publicKey.#publicKey;
}
static fromBytes(bytes) {
return new CallingPublicKey((0, node_crypto_1.createPublicKey)({
key: bytes,
format: 'raw-public',
asymmetricKeyType: 'x25519',
}));
}
getKeyObject() {
return this.#publicKey;
}
toBytes() {
return this.#publicKey.export({
format: 'raw-public',
});
}
}
exports.CallingPublicKey = CallingPublicKey;
class CallingKeyPair {
#privateKey;
#publicKey;
constructor(params) {
this.#privateKey = params.privateKey;
this.#publicKey = params.publicKey;
}
get privateKey() {
return this.#privateKey;
}
get publicKey() {
return this.#publicKey;
}
static async generate() {
const keys = await generateKeyPairAsync('x25519');
return new CallingKeyPair({
privateKey: new CallingPrivateKey(keys.privateKey),
publicKey: new CallingPublicKey(keys.publicKey),
});
}
}
exports.CallingKeyPair = CallingKeyPair;
